Established in 1997, the Arctic Energy Alliance (AEA) is a not-for-profit organization that employs 20-plus people. AEA has offices in Inuvik, Norman Wells, Fort Simpson, Behchokô, Hay River and Yellowknife. Currently we are recruiting for the following positions:

Regional Energy Project Coordinator – Dehcho
Permanent, Full-Time
Located in Fort Simpson, the Regional Energy Project Coordinator position involves travel to Yellowknife and the NWT communities in the Dehcho Region.

Regional Energy Project Coordinator – South Slave
Permanent, Full-Time
Located in Hay River, the Regional Energy Project Coordinator position involves travel to Yellowknife and the NWT communities in the South Slave Region.

Both positions report to the Executive Director and works together with the AEA team, with a focus on delivering AEA programs in the communities in their region. The Project Coordinator’s role is to assist NWT individuals, businesses, institutions and communities to implement projects that reduce their energy costs and related greenhouse gas emissions. The Project Coordinator liaises with appropriate AEA staff for advice and completion of community projects.

Both positions involve travel to NWT communities (by air and/or winter road). The AEA offers a competitive salary. Permanent employees are eligible for an attractive benefits package that includes a defined contribution registered pension plan, a group insurance plan and annual professional development.
